                    You've already got some good advice here but I think you wanted more info on the type of plants that will help deter them. I have been told that using some plants will help but never tried them. Last year I tried to make some oils out of some herbs, etc. but I don't think they were strong enough. Anyways try growing some lemonbalm, citronella grass, mosquito plant, and even catnip ( unless you don't want a bunch of cats in your area, then that wouldn't be a good idea!). I hope it helps. I prefer as many natural remedies for things like that as possible, I know what a nuisance these insects are.
